TPS650932ZAJR Description

TPS650932ZAJR Description

The TPS650932ZAJR is a specialized power management integrated circuit (PMIC) designed for high-performance applications requiring efficient power delivery and management. Manufactured by Texas Instruments, this device is optimized for surface-mount technology, ensuring compatibility with modern PCB designs and manufacturing processes. The TPS650932ZAJR operates within a wide supply voltage range of 4.5V to 24V, making it suitable for a variety of power sources, including batteries and regulated power supplies. It features a low quiescent current of 95µA, which is crucial for applications where power efficiency is paramount, such as portable electronics and IoT devices.

TPS650932ZAJR Features

  • Mounting Type: Surface Mount, ensuring ease of integration into compact and high-density PCB designs.
  • Current - Supply: 95µA, which minimizes power consumption and extends battery life in low-power applications.
  • Voltage - Supply: 4.5V to 24V, providing flexibility to accommodate a wide range of input voltage sources.
  • Product Status: Active, indicating that the device is currently in production and supported by Texas Instruments.
  • Package: Bulk, which is ideal for large-scale production and ensures cost-effectiveness.
  • RoHS Status: ROHS3 Compliant, ensuring environmental sustainability and compliance with global regulations.
  • Moisture Sensitivity Level (MSL): 3 (168 Hours), which provides robustness against moisture during the manufacturing process, enhancing reliability.
